The bittersweet extension of sugar tax to pure juice

It was recently announced that South Africa’s Health Promotion Levy (HPL) on sugary beverages was to be extended to pure juice. The South African government is expected to publish a discussion paper on the levy soon. This is intended to aid consultation on the proposals to extend the levy to pure fruit juices and lower the four-gram threshold. This means that after public consultation, a levy may be charged on 100% juice. The main objective of the sugary beverage levy, as stipulated by South Africa’s HPL policy, is to decrease incidents of diabetes and obesity. However, it has had a negative impact on the South African sugar industry, with thousands of jobs lost since the tax was implemented.
